Geminal Dihalide
Organic compounds where two halogen atoms are attached to the same carbon atom.
Dibromocyclopentane
A cyclopentane molecule in which two hydrogen atoms have been replaced by bromine atoms.
Dichloropentane
A type of organic compound that consists of a pentane chain with two chlorine atoms attached, which can exist in multiple isomeric forms.
Alkyl Chloride
A type of organic compound where one or more hydrogens in an alkyl group is replaced by chlorine; often used in organic synthesis and as solvents or intermediates.
